3. A marble is drawn from a bag containing 3 red marbles and 2 blue marbles and a number cube with faces numbered 1 through 6 is tossed. What is the probability that the marble drawn is blue and the number cube shows a number less than 3? A. 11/15 B. 1/4 C. 1/6 D. 2/15
How many total marbles are there?
5
Alright, so for marbles, we have a total of 5 and for the dice, it's a total of 6 The question says for a blue marble to be drawn, so we can put \[\frac{ 2 }{ 5 }\] 2 represents the blue marbles and 5 represents the total marbles. Now, how would we do the dice in a fraction?
hmmm.. so \[\frac{ 4 }{ 6 } ?\]
Almost, they asked for numbers LESS than 3, not 3 or greater
Ohhhhhhhhhh!!! So, \[\frac{ 2 }{ 6 }\]
Exactly!
Now the last step that we do is multiply (And simplify if needed ofcourse) \[(\frac{ 2 }{ 6 })(\frac{ 2 }{ 5 }) = ?\]
\[\frac{ 2 }{ 6 } \times \frac{ 2 }{ 5 } = \frac{ 2 }{ 15 }\]
Perfect
